Why BBA is a Popular Choice After 12th in India
BBA, short for Bachelor of Business Administration, is a three-year undergraduate degree that gives students a strong foundation in management, marketing, finance, entrepreneurship, and business strategy. And over the last decade, it has become one of the most in-demand courses after 12th across India.
Here's why so many students are choosing it:
- Open to students from all streams: Science, Commerce, and Arts
- Shorter route to the corporate world compared to most professional degrees
- Strong base if you plan to pursue MBA later
- Develops practical skills like communication, leadership, and problem-solving
- Wide range of specializations available
- Growing demand from companies across sectors like FMCG, finance, IT, media, and retail
In cities like Lucknow, where commerce and trade have historically been strong, BBA graduates are finding opportunities in both established companies and fast-growing startups. The local job ecosystem, from retail chains to IT companies setting up offices, is increasingly looking for young managers with structured business knowledge.
Another big reason for BBA's popularity is its MBA compatibility. Most MBA programmes in India and abroad accept BBA graduates. So if your long-term plan involves getting into a top business school, BBA gives you three years of relevant academic preparation before you sit for entrance exams like CAT, MAT, or GMAT.
Top BBA Specializations in Demand in India
One of the strongest selling points of a BBA degree is how flexible it is. Depending on the college and your interests, you can specialise in areas that align with where you want to work. Here are the most sought-after BBA specializations right now:
1. BBA in Marketing Management
This is one of the most popular choices. You learn about consumer behaviour, brand building, digital marketing, advertising, and sales strategy. With the rise of social media and e-commerce, marketing professionals are in huge demand.
2. BBA in Finance
If numbers and money management excite you, a finance specialization teaches you investment analysis, banking, taxation, and financial planning. It is a strong foundation for careers in banking, NBFCs, and financial advisory firms.
3. BBA in Human Resource Management
HR is no longer just about hiring and firing. Modern HR covers talent management, organizational behaviour, workplace culture, and employee development. This specialization is ideal if you enjoy working with people.
4. BBA in International Business
For students with a global mindset, international business covers cross-border trade, foreign exchange, and multinational operations. It is particularly relevant as more Indian companies go global.
5. BBA in Entrepreneurship
Students who dream of starting their own business can benefit greatly from this specialization. It teaches business planning, operations, funding, and scaling strategies. Lucknow’s growing startup ecosystem makes this even more relevant for local students.
6. BBA in Digital Marketing and E-Commerce
This is one of the newest and fastest-growing areas. It combines business fundamentals with SEO, analytics, digital tools, and online commerce, making it perfect for the internet-first economy.
BBA vs Other Courses After 12th: Which is the Better Choice?
This is probably the question that brought you here. So let us do a fair comparison.
BBA vs B.Com
B.Com is primarily theoretical and accounting-focused. BBA, on the other hand, is more management and leadership-oriented. If you want to work in accounts or taxation, B.Com with CA is a strong path. But if you want to manage teams, lead departments, or run a business, BBA gives you a more rounded preparation. That said, both are respected degrees, and the choice depends on your career direction.
BBA vs B.Sc
B.Sc is for students interested in science and technical fields. If you have a genuine passion for Physics, Chemistry, Biology, or Mathematics, B.Sc followed by specialized postgraduate courses makes more sense. BBA is better suited for students who see themselves in the business and management space.
BBA vs BA
BA covers humanities and social sciences. It is a great choice if you want to go into civil services, law, journalism, or academia. BBA is more career-oriented from a corporate standpoint. However, BA with specific subjects can also lead to strong careers with the right postgraduate degree.
BBA vs BCA
BCA is designed for students interested in software development and technology. If coding excites you, BCA is the better option. But if business interests you more than programming, BBA is the stronger fit.
The bottom line is simple: BBA is one of the best choices for students who want a management career, plan to pursue MBA, or want structured business knowledge right after school.

Salary Expectations After BBA
Entry-level salaries after BBA in India typically range from Rs 2.5 lakh to Rs 5 lakh per annum, depending on the company, city, and your skills. In metro cities and with top companies, this can go higher. After an MBA, BBA graduates often see salaries of Rs 8 lakh to Rs 20 lakh and beyond, depending on the specialization and institution.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can a Science student do BBA after 12th?
Yes. BBA is open to students from Science, Commerce, and Arts backgrounds. There are no stream restrictions.
How is BBA different from MBA?
BBA is an undergraduate degree, typically done right after 12th, and takes three years. MBA is a postgraduate degree usually pursued after completing graduation, and takes two years. BBA gives you the foundational knowledge of business management, while MBA gives you specialised, advanced management education. Many students do BBA first and then MBA for a complete business education.
What is the minimum percentage required for BBA admission?
Most colleges require a minimum of 45% to 50% in 12th for BBA admission. Some top colleges may have higher cut-offs or conduct their own entrance tests. In Lucknow, the criteria vary from college to college, so it is best to check with the specific institution you are applying to.
Is BBA useful without doing MBA?
Yes, a BBA degree on its own is valuable. Many BBA graduates find good entry-level positions in marketing, sales, HR, banking, and operations without doing an MBA. However, doing an MBA after BBA significantly improves career growth, salary potential, and the kind of roles you can access — especially at the managerial level.
Which BBA specialization has the best job prospects in India?
Marketing management, finance, and digital marketing are currently among the most in-demand BBA specializations in India. With the boom in e-commerce and digital businesses, graduates specializing in digital marketing and analytics are finding particularly strong job opportunities. Human resource management is also growing in importance as companies focus on talent and culture.
Is BBA good for entrepreneurship?
Yes. BBA teaches business planning, marketing, operations, and finance, which are highly useful for aspiring entrepreneurs.
